Looking for a Teachfloor alternative? MyPass LMS and Teachfloor are learning platforms designed to create, deliver and manage online training programs, courses, certifications and collaborative learning experiences.
Teachfloor is positioned as a people-powered learning platform focused heavily on cohort-based learning, peer learning, group activities, community, live training and AI-powered course creation and grading. It is designed for organizations that want learners to actively participate, collaborate and learn together rather than simply consume course content.
Teachfloor supports cohort-based courses, peer review, group activities, discussions, live sessions, Zoom integration, assignments, quizzes, certificates, learning paths, payments, analytics and automations. Its current platform also includes AI course generation, AI lesson writing, AI quiz generation, AI review and an AI learner assistant.
MyPass LMS takes a broader open-core LMS approach. Its Community Edition provides the core LMS for organizations that want to download, configure and self-host the platform on their own infrastructure, while organizations can also choose Shared, Private or Enterprise hosting when they want MyPass-managed infrastructure.
The key differences are around deployment, content standards, AI, certification, DRM, AI eProctoring, ecommerce, AMS integration and ready-to-use course content.

Understanding the Pricing Models
Teachfloor's current public pricing starts at $89/month for Startup, with 50 user seats, unlimited courses and core course-design functionality. Its Full Features plan is customized according to users and feature requirements. Teachfloor also offers a free trial.
The current MyPass LMS public site describes managed plans as starting from $142/month, while the Community Edition is positioned as the free core LMS with unlimited users.
Teachfloor uses a commercial SaaS model. Its Startup plan includes 50 seats, while higher requirements move into customized pricing.
MyPass LMS provides a free Community Edition for organizations that want to run the LMS on their own infrastructure, with managed Shared, Private and Enterprise options for organizations that want MyPass-managed infrastructure.
The key distinction is:
MyPass LMS: Free self-hosted core LMS + unlimited users + optional managed hosting.
Teachfloor: Commercial cloud LMS + cohort and collaboration-focused learning.

Self-Hosted vs Cloud
Teachfloor is cloud-first and managed. MyPass LMS gives organizations the choice of self-hosting the Community Edition or using MyPass-managed Shared, Private or Enterprise hosting.
Cohort-Based Learning
This is one of Teachfloor's strongest areas. Teachfloor is built specifically around cohorts, peer review, group activities, community, live workshops and collaborative learning. MyPass LMS supports structured learning paths, instructor-led training, certification and collaborative learning while placing more emphasis on LMS administration, compliance, certification, content, enterprise learning and association management.
Peer Learning
Teachfloor makes peer learning a central part of the platform. Its peer-review system allows instructors to establish rubrics and learners to provide structured feedback to one another. Group activities and discussion spaces are also built into the learning experience. MyPass LMS provides assessment, grading and certification workflows with a stronger emphasis on formal learning administration and assessment integrity.
AI
Teachfloor has strong AI capabilities including course generation, lesson generation, quiz generation, rubric-based AI review, learner assistance and natural-language platform automation. MyPass LMS also has extensive AI capabilities, including AI course generation, AI-assisted essay grading, AI learner support, multilingual translation and AI eProctoring. The differentiation is therefore: Teachfloor: AI + cohort and collaborative learning. MyPass LMS: AI + content creation + assessment + protected certification.
SCORM
Teachfloor supports SCORM import, allowing organizations to bring SCORM content into the platform. MyPass LMS goes further by providing a SCORM Course Builder, which can convert PowerPoint, PDF and video materials into SCORM-ready courses, in addition to SCORM playback.
Ready-to-Use Courses
MyPass LMS includes 29 ready-to-use courses that can be deployed immediately. Teachfloor is primarily a platform for creating and delivering cohort programs rather than a provider of a comparable built-in off-the-shelf course library.
Certification
Both platforms support certificates. Teachfloor supports certificate creation and tracking as part of its course platform. MyPass LMS combines certificates with structured certification paths, assessment controls, automated certification and AI eProctoring, making it particularly suitable for formal certification programs.
DRM & Content Protection
Teachfloor provides strong platform security and content-access controls. MyPass LMS provides dedicated DRM, including protected PDF distribution, device-level access control, secure document viewing, granular DRM policies and encryption/key management.
AI eProctoring
MyPass LMS includes AI-powered eProctoring, providing an integrated option for protected examinations. Teachfloor provides assessments, quizzes, assignments and AI-assisted grading, but does not currently list native AI eProctoring among its platform capabilities.
Association & AMS
MyPass LMS has a strong association and certification focus through AMS integrations with platforms including iMIS, Nimble AMS, MemberClicks, Fonteva, NetForum, YourMembership, GrowthZone and Personify. Teachfloor's integration ecosystem is more oriented toward CRM, collaboration, payments, marketing and developer platforms, with Salesforce, HubSpot, Slack, Stripe, Zoom and 300+ other tools.
